Second cycle of free digital skills training for businesses
Over 16,000 course attendance certificates were issued by the Athens University of Economics and Business for the two cycles of the program


The second cycle of free business training through the COSMOTE GROW YOUR BUSINESS - Certification Program has been successfully completed. This online training program has been designed by the e-Business Research Center (ELTRUN) of the Athens University of Economics and Business (AUEB), in collaboration with COSMOTE, and provides free training in modern digital tools for small and medium-sized enterprises, their employees, as well as freelancers.

Approximately 2,800 professionals from various sectors and regions of Greece participated in the two cycles of the COSMOTE GROW YOUR BUSINESS- Certification Program, which consist of 10 thematic modules each. In total, following an online evaluation process, over 16,000 individual course attendance certificates and 1,000 training certificates were provided by the Vocational Training and Lifelong Learning Center of the Athens University of Economics and Business, for those who successfully completed all the courses.

Through the COSMOTE GROW YOUR BUSINESS initiative, since 2017, more than 90,000 businesses have benefited, and over 90 virtual and in-person workshops and seminars have been held. The latest addition is the COSMOTE GROW YOUR BUSINESS - THE PODCAST, a new podcast series that offers practical knowledge and tools for SMEs that want to take the next step on their digital journey, through a communication channel that offers flexible and convenient free learning.

Indicatively, the thematic modules already covered by COSMOTE GROW YOUR BUSINESS concern: Customer Experience, Digital Skills, Digital Presence, eCommerce, Digital marketing Plan, Social media, Usability & Content Marketing, Logistics, Pricing, ERP systems, CRΜ, Email Marketing, Search Engines, ΙΟΤ Business Analytics, AI, Sustainable Development and ESG, Remote Collaboration.
